Understanding Video Inpainting and AI Reconstruction

To truly master how to remove watermarks from Sora2-generated videos, one must understand the underlying technology. We are moving past simple "clone stamp" tools. The current standard involves deep learning-based video inpainting. Unlike image inpainting, which only considers spatial context (x, y axes), video inpainting must maintain temporal coherence (t axis). If an algorithm removes a watermark in frame 1 but does it slightly differently in frame 2, the result is a flickering, distracting artifact known as "temporal shimmering."

According to recent papers on computer vision (see Wikipedia on Inpainting), the most effective methods in 2026 utilize flow-guided propagation. This technique tracks the optical flow of the background pixels behind the watermark and propagates valid texture information from neighboring frames to fill the void. This is crucial when you are trying to remove text from Sora2 videos where the background is complex—like a bustling cyberpunk street or a fluid simulation.

The challenge for most local software is the computational cost. Running these heavy inference models requires significant GPU VRAM. This is where cloud-based solutions have begun to outpace local installations for quick, specific tasks like logo removal.
